WebIn the US, Minnesota has published specifications for biochar use in stormwater management and the City of Minneapolis has begun instituting city wide programs after visiting Stockholm and learning from the project managers there. Other US municipalities are also exploring biochar in urban stormwater management projects. WebApr 1, 2016 · 2.2 Biochar specifications. Biochar used in this experiment was sourced from eucalypt green waste (Black Earth Products, Qld, Australia).
